Output f62a139c46f52106050a573094d83da53aab07de021bb71a61711ea6511420c9:3

value
7304310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cef8a3558c68060b3dae0e14ca9c12d91c7ddb9b OP_EQUAL
address
MSmXHcv3XAuwZesP5dVkApbjJjATKR1iJa
transaction
f62a139c46f52106050a573094d83da53aab07de021bb71a61711ea6511420c9
spent
true